What is a quality inspection position?

Quality Inspection positions are roles within manufacturing, production, or service industries responsible for ensuring that products or processes meet established quality standards. Quality inspectors examine materials, components, or finished goods for defects and compliance with specifications, often using specialized tools and equipment. They document findings, report issues, and may recommend corrective actions to maintain high quality standards. These positions are essential for minimizing waste, ensuring customer satisfaction, and meeting regulatory requirements.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a quality inspector,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Quality Inspector, you need a solid understanding of quality control processes, attention to detail, and experience with measurement tools, often supported by a high school diploma or technical certification. Familiarity with industry standards, inspection software, calipers, micrometers, and statistical process control (SPC) systems is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and a commitment to accuracy help individuals excel in this role. These skills ensure products meet safety and quality standards, reducing errors and ensuring customer satisfaction.

What are some common challenges faced in a quality inspection position, and how can they be managed?

Quality Inspectors often encounter challenges such as identifying subtle defects in products, maintaining consistency under time pressure, and adapting to evolving quality standards. Managing these challenges typically involves staying up-to-date with inspection techniques, collaborating closely with production and engineering teams, and utilizing checklists or digital tools to ensure accuracy. Open communication and ongoing training are also essential for effectively addressing issues and maintaining high-quality standards in a fast-paced environment.

How much do quality inspectors earn?

Quality inspectors typically earn between $30,000 and $60,000 annually, depending on experience, industry, and location. Entry-level positions may start lower, while experienced inspectors with certifications can earn higher salaries, often working in manufacturing, aerospace, or food industries with attention to detail and inspection tools.

What qualifications do I need to be a Quality Inspection Position?

To qualify for a quality inspection position, candidates typically need a high school diploma or equivalent, attention to detail, and good communication skills. Some roles may require experience with inspection tools or quality management systems, and certifications such as ASQ Certified Quality Inspector can be advantageous.

Job description

Job Title: QA Incoming Inspector Location: Allentown, PA Type: Contract Pay: $19-$20/hr Hours: 7:00AM - 3:30PM

Overview The Quality Inspector is responsible for conducting both visual and physical inspections of packaging, components. The quality inspection process is vital to ensuring regulatory compliance and upholding the company's commitment to delivering high-quality products.

Responsibilities

  • Perform inspections, documentation, and release of incoming components (bottles, caps, packaging) related to packaging processes, including customer-supplied, purchased, and internally produced components.
  • Sampling components and bulk products according to established standard operating procedures (SOPs) or item specifications.
  • Conducting and documenting IR and Global Vision testing as required.
  • Reviewing peers' work and releasing components under the direction of QA management.
  • Participating in internal, customer, and regulatory audits as assigned by senior management.
  • Training designated peers upon request by management.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or GED
  • 3+ years of inspection experience in a GMP environment (following SOPs, identifying defects, documenting)
  • Knowledge of quality control processes in a packaging or manufacturing environment
  • Familiarity with regulatory compliance requirements
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to perform meticulous inspections
  • Excellent communication and documentation skills
  • Computer literacy; experience with Global Vision and IR testing is a plus
